How Search Police Report Numbers Online and Access Incident Details Easily Actually Works

Understanding how Search Police Report Numbers Online and Access Incident Details Easily functions begins with recognizing that police departments and municipal agencies maintain digital records of reported incidents. When a call for service is made, a unique identifierβ€”often a report or case numberβ€”is generated. This number acts like a key, allowing authorized members of the public to retrieve specific information later. The process typically involves a database interface that is designed for public access, though the depth of information available can differ from one agency to another. Some systems provide detailed narratives, incident types, dates, and locations, while others may only confirm that a report was filed and its current status.

To use these systems, a person usually needs to visit the official website of the relevant law enforcement agency. Many departments list a dedicated page for public records or crime reports, where visitors can enter a police report number or other identifying details. In some cases, advanced search options allow users to filter by date, location, or incident type without knowing the specific number. It is important to note that these portals are governed by state and federal laws, which dictate what information can be made available. Sensitive personal details, such as social security numbers or certain victim information, are typically redacted or withheld to protect privacy. The technology behind these systems often includes secure databases, encrypted connections, and user authentication measures to ensure that data remains accurate and protected from unauthorized access.

Common Questions People Have About Search Police Report Numbers Online and Access Incident Details Easily

Many people wonder whether searching for police report information is completely free. In most cases, basic details accessed through official portals do not require payment, especially when a person is simply looking to retrieve a report they were already given a number for. However, some agencies may charge small fees for providing copies or detailed records, particularly if the request involves extensive printing or processing. It is also common to question how much information will be available. While report numbers and incident types are often viewable, more sensitive victim details, witness information, and ongoing investigation notes are usually restricted to protect privacy and legal proceedings. Understanding these boundaries helps set realistic expectations.

Another frequent question is how quickly reports appear online after an incident occurs. The timeline can differ based on the agency and the nature of the event. Simple reports, such as those for lost property or minor traffic incidents, may be accessible within a few business days. More complex situations, including active investigations or cases requiring review, might take longer or remain partially restricted. People also ask whether they can search without knowing the exact report number. In many systems, it is possible to browse recent incidents by location or date range, which can be helpful when the specific number is unknown. These features make it easier for community members to stay informed without needing direct reference numbers for every situation.

Things People Often Misunderstand

A common misconception is that every police incident is immediately visible online. In reality, many reports are not published publicly, especially those involving juveniles, ongoing investigations, or sensitive circumstances. People sometimes assume that an absence of a record means an incident did not occur, but this is not always the case. Records may be incomplete, still under review, or accessible only through in-person requests. Another misunderstanding is that these portals can be used to find personal information about individuals involved. Most systems are designed to show incident details, not personal identities, to protect privacy. Clarifying these points helps users develop a more accurate understanding of what these databases can and cannot do.

Another area of confusion relates to the legal status of accessing public records. Some believe that searching for police report numbers is restricted or monitored, but in most cases, it is a lawful right granted under freedom of information principles. However, how that information is used matters. Using reports to harass, defame, or stalk others crosses legal boundaries and undermines the purpose of transparency. Educating users about responsible behavior is just as important as providing access. When people understand the rules, they are more likely to use these tools in ways that benefit both themselves and their communities.

There is also a misunderstanding about the consistency of data across different regions. Because each agency manages its own systems, the format and depth of information can vary. A report from one city might include rich details, while another might offer only a brief summary. Users who are accustomed to one system might expect the same experience everywhere, leading to frustration. Highlighting these differences encourages a more nuanced approach.
